Strange... This is weird, I'm making a community now just to test it out, maybe that's the problem.

.:edit:. *slaps forehead* I feel so stupid! At first it wouldn't work for me either, but then I realized that neither of us had a website specified!

You're LJ staff now, do you have access to editing the skins? If so, in instructions would you mind adding that you must have a website specified in order for the layouts to work? If not, I'll ask one of the administrators. I'll edit all my posts to say that as well.
